Vaani Kapoor Navigates Bollywood As An Outsider: “You’ve To Be Your Biggest Cheerleader”


New Delhi,India: Bollywood actress Vaani Kapoor has openly talked about her experiences as a “outsider” in a profession that many people think of as an elite club. She has talked about the particular hurdles of forging a career without powerful family ties or established support structures. The War actor stressed how important it is to believe in yourself and be strong in a situation like this

In a recent interview with Siddharth Kannan, Vaani, who made her debut in 2013 with Shuddh Desi Romance starring Sushant Singh Rajput and Parineeti Chopra, said, “You have to be your biggest cheerleader in this industry.” Especially when you are an outsider and don’t have a support system. You don’t have uncles, aunts, chachas, and chachis who love you and want you to perform well. Also, I’m not very good at networking.

Yash Raj Films: A “Game-Changer” and a Shield

Vaani says that Yash Raj Films (YRF), the famous production company that gave her her start, was a major “game-changer” in her life, even though it was hard. She described her relationship with the studio as familial, stating, “The people and the studio that found me — Yash Raj — are the ones who believed in me. They’ve been like family to me. Actors who join up with them will tell you that you feel safe and like you’re in the correct hands.

Kapoor also touched upon the darker, more unsettling aspects of the industry, particularly the infamous “casting couch” phenomenon, where individuals in power exploit aspiring artists for sexual favors in exchange for work. She confidently stated that she never encountered such experiences, attributing this immunity to the “professionalism and security” she found within YRF. She remembered how YRF’s casting director, Shanoo Sharma, helped her family feel better as they were making the big choice to move their daughter to a new city to pursue an acting career.

New job as an investigator in “Mandala Murders”

Vaani Kapoor is getting ready for the debut of her new movie, Mandala Murders, which is coming out soon. In this exciting crime thriller series, she will play a new character: a smart and motivated detective, which is different from her past roles. The show, co-directed by Gopi Puthran (known for Mardaani) and Manan Rawat, promises to delve into a string of chilling, ritualistic murders.

The official summary on IMDb says that the show takes place in “a quaint, mysterious town of Charandaspur, where fate, myth, and murder intertwine.” Detectives Rea Thomas and Vikram Singh uncover a terrifying plot of ritualistic murders linked to a secret society that has been around for hundreds of years.

The outstanding actors Surveen Chawla, Vaibhav Raj Gupta, Shriya Pilgaonkar, and Jameel Khan are featured in the cast of Mandala Murders. The highly anticipated series is set to premiere globally on Netflix on July 25, 2025.
